Meaning & Origin of Grady

Meaning: Grady means “noble, illustrious.”

Origin: This name has Irish origins and has been cherished across generations. It carries a timeless quality that works beautifully for both children and adults.

Popularity of Grady

Grady is currently ranked >1000 in the United States according to the Social Security Administration.
